    Daviess County Emergency Management Agency (DCEMA), is the unit of Daviess County, Kentucky government with the lead role in preparing for and responding to natural and man-made threats, emergencies and disasters.

    About Us

    The Daviess County Emergency Management Agency (DCEMA) is the unit of local government responsible for the coordination of mitigation, preparedness, response and recovery efforts pertaining to major emergencies or disasters arising from natural or man-made causes. This is in accordance with State Statutes and Federal Laws. We provide a number of services important to community awareness and preparedness.

    Preparations include the use of exercises (training) for disasters. While some of these are in a discussion format, there are those that require people to play the parts of victims. This gives the first responders and emergency facilities the opportunity to practice their readiness in the event of an actual emergency or disaster.
